Legend
VPP :
Programming voltage (12.5 V)
EO7 to EO0 : Data input/output
EA16 to EA0: Address input
OE:
Output enable
CE:
Chip enable
PGM:
Program
Note: Pins not shown in this diagram should be left open.
This figure shows pin assignments, and does not show the entire socket adapter circuit. When undertaking a new design,
board design (power supply voltage stabilization, noise countermeasures, etc.) as a high-speed CMOS LSI is necessary.
